Military Sealift Command reorganizes

 
   The U.S. Navy’s Military Sealift Command said Monday it will make an organization re-alignment “designed to increase efficiency while maintaining effectiveness.”
   “We are proactively streamlining and improving our organization so that we will be ready for anything that comes our way in this challenging fiscal environment,” said Rear Adm. Mark H. Buzby, commander, in a statement.
   Military Sealift Command is repositioning three of its key senior executive service members to better manage the new program structure. One will be the program executive over the command’s government-operated ships, a second will be the program executive over contract-operated ships, and a third will oversee total manpower management worldwide.
   The command operates civilian-crewed ships that replenish U.S. Navy ships, conduct specialized missions, strategically preposition combat cargo at sea around the world and move military cargo and supplies used by deployed U.S. forces and coalition partners.
   Military Sealift Command has five programs:
  • A combat logistics force that includes 32 government-operated fleet “underway” replenishment ships from the former Naval Fleet Auxiliary Force (NFAF), including dry cargo/ammunition, fast combat support, ammunition, and fleet replenishment oilers.
  • Service support composed of four government-operated ships formerly in the Special Mission program, including two submarine tenders, one command ship and a cable laying and repair ship, as well as 10 government-operated ships formerly from NFAF – hospital ships, fleet ocean tugs, and rescue and salvage ships.
  • Special missions, which includes 24 contract-operated ships involved with missile range instrumentation, ocean surveillance, submarine and special warfare support, oceanographic survey and navigation test support.
  • Prepositioning, with a fleet of 31 ships.
  • Sealift, with 16 ships.
    Twelve worldwide Military Sealift Command Ship Support Units, which previously reported to the Military Sealift Fleet Support Command in Norfolk, Va., will now report to the operational area command in their respective areas. They are  the Atlantic in Norfolk, Pacific in San Diego, Europe and Africa in Naples, Central in Bahrain, and the Far East in Singapore.
